Question reference: S6W-21966

  • Asked by: Richard Leonard, MSP for Central Scotland, Scottish Labour
  • Date lodged: 5 October 2023 Registered interest
  • Current status: Answered by Fiona Hyslop on 13 October 2023

Question

To ask the Scottish Government whether it will provide an update on progress made in relation to each of the 10 recommendations in the report, Women and girls’ safety on public transport, which was published in March 2023.


Answer

Transport Scotland officials have been instructed to take forward plans for engaging with stakeholders on the 10 recommendations from Scottish Government research report ‘Women's and girls' views and experiences of personal safety when using public transport’, published in March 2023.

A wide range of organisations will be approached to participate including police authorities, transport operators and unions representing those who work on the transport network, and Violence Against Women and Girls stakeholders. Further details of this engagement will be made available as soon as they are finalised.
